Avalonia is a cross-platform UI framework for dotnet, providing a flexible styling system and supporting a wide range of platforms such as Windows, macOS, Linux, iOS, Android and WebAssembly.

Avalonia is mature and production ready and is used by companies, including Schneider Electric, Unity, JetBrains and GitHub.

This project is supported by the .NET Foundation.

Avalonia is used to develop dozens of beautiful feature-rich lightweight apps.

Supported platforms

  • Windows
  • Linux
  • macOS
  • iOS
  • Android
  • WebAssembly

License

Avalonia is licenced under the MIT licence.

Resources & Downloads

GitHub - AvaloniaUI/Avalonia: Develop Desktop, Embedded, Mobile and WebAssembly apps with C# and XAML. The most popular .NET Foundation community project.
Develop Desktop, Embedded, Mobile and WebAssembly apps with C# and XAML. The most popular .NET Foundation community project. - GitHub - AvaloniaUI/Avalonia: Develop Desktop, Embedded, Mobile and We…
Avalonia UI - Cross-Platform UI Framework for .NET
Pixel-Perfect Cross-Platform .NET Applications with C# for Windows, macOS, Linux, iOS, Android and Browser.